You know its not 50 topics just 50 posts. You dont have to come up with 50 new topics the posts can be on any thread. I think if you participate on the forum for even 2 weeks you could get what you need.
If you could just post straight away i'm sure there would be more sales where there were issues, instead as you have to invest some time and therefore the chance of any dodgy dealings reduce.
As said over at other forums you need 50 posts /2 months just to view the sales section and 6 months 250 posts to sell so i think the set up here is quite reasonable and helps protect the members.

You make some very good points here. There are, however, those who do not really wish to participate in the forum beyond buying and, more likely, selling.
A few years ago someone went as far as to say approx.: "I don't want to interact with you, I just want to sell a watch." Antisocial media?? People who do that tend to get short shrift on most forums.
However, one must beware of making lots of relatively meaningless posts like "+1 " or "Nice watch" simply in order to reach 50, in other words speed posting.
50 sensible and meaningful posts that actually contribute to the forum, then the door opens. That's the deal.
